Latest Patents
Amit Jain's latest patents include groundbreaking methods for etching carbon materials. One of his notable inventions is the method for etching features into carbon material using a metal-doped carbon-containing hard mask. This innovative approach reduces and eliminates the redeposition of silicon-containing residues during the etching process. The method involves depositing a metal-doped carbon-containing hard mask over the carbon material, patterning the mask, and using it to etch the carbon material without the need for a silicon-containing mask.
Another significant patent is the method for etching features into an etch layer through a patterned mask in a plasma processing chamber. This method utilizes a main etch gas that is formed into a main etch plasma, with a bias greater than 600 volts pulsed at a frequency between 1 Hz and 20 kHz, ensuring efficient etching.
